Overview of Atherton, California

Atherton is a small, affluent town located in San Mateo County, California. It is part of the broader San Francisco Bay Area and is known for its luxurious homes and serene environment. Despite its proximity to bustling tech hubs like Palo Alto and Menlo Park, Atherton maintains a quiet, residential atmosphere. The town covers approximately 5 square miles and is home to around 7,000 residents, making it one of the wealthiest communities in the United States. Atherton is characterized by its large estates, lush greenery, and a strong emphasis on privacy.

Brief History of Atherton

Atherton's history dates back to the mid-1800s when it was part of a large land grant from the Mexican government. The town was named after Faxon Dean Atherton, a prominent landowner and businessman who purchased a significant portion of the land in 1866. Over the years, Atherton evolved from a rural area into a residential community for affluent families, particularly those looking for a retreat from the urban centers. The town was incorporated in 1923 and has since maintained its reputation as an exclusive and desirable place to live.

Crime Overview in Atherton, California

Atherton, California, is known for being one of the wealthiest towns in the United States. It's renowned for its spacious estates and affluent residents, which often translates into a relatively low crime rate compared to national averages. The town has a small population, which contributes to its close-knit community atmosphere.

Crime in Atherton is generally low, with occasional incidents of property crime, such as burglary or theft, being the most common issues. Violent crime is rare, which contributes to the town's reputation as a safe place to live.

Real Estate in Atherton

Atherton’s real estate market is characterized by single detached homes on large lots, with some properties spanning several acres. It's one of the most expensive housing markets in the United States. As of recent data, the median home price in Atherton exceeds $7 million, significantly higher than the national average.

Over the last decade, home prices in Atherton have seen substantial appreciation, driven by its desirable location and limited housing supply. The area has strict zoning laws, which limit the density of housing developments, thus preserving the town's residential character and contributing to high property values.

In terms of rentals, Atherton is not typically a renter’s market due to the high cost of home ownership and limited availability. Rental prices have also increased, reflecting the overall trend in the Bay Area, though specific data on rental prices in Atherton is limited due to the dominance of homeownership.

Housing Development and Trends

Atherton has not seen much new housing development recently, as many homes are older, established estates. The town's zoning regulations favor low-density, single-family homes, and there is a strong emphasis on preserving the area's historical and residential character.

The age of homes varies, with many estates built in the mid-20th century, although there are also newer constructions. Renovations and rebuilds are common as property owners seek to modernize older homes while maintaining the neighborhood's traditional aesthetic.

The Local Job Market in Atherton, California

Atherton, California, is known for its affluent residential nature, so the town itself doesn't host a large number of major employers or industries. However, its location in the heart of Silicon Valley means it benefits from proximity to a vast array of job opportunities in the surrounding areas.

Major Industries

  • Technology: Being in Silicon Valley, the tech industry is a significant employer, with giants like Google, Facebook (now Meta), and Apple headquartered nearby.
  • Venture Capital: Sand Hill Road in neighboring Menlo Park is a global hub for venture capital firms.
  • Education: Nearby universities like Stanford University offer numerous employment opportunities in education and research.
  • Healthcare: The region hosts several top healthcare institutions, including Stanford Health Care and Kaiser Permanente.

Commuter Community

Atherton is predominantly a residential community and is considered a commuter town for professionals working in Silicon Valley and San Francisco. Its strategic location offers convenient access to Caltrain services, which provide efficient commutes to San Francisco, San Jose, and other parts of the Bay Area.
